[Desktop-packages] [Bug 955676] Re: desktop icons change positions when switching from Gnome-Shell to Unity
Well the other issue has to deal with Icons being offset because of the Unity Launcher positioning the effective screen space to the right 48 pixels. When going back to Gnome-Shell there is no longer this offset so all of the icons move over, and perhaps a glitch happens when logging back into Unity to where they shift to the right more than their relative starting points. --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Desktop Packages, which is subscribed to nautilus in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/955676 Title: desktop icons change positions when switching from Gnome-Shell to Unity Status in “nautilus” package in Ubuntu: New Status in “unity” package in Ubuntu: New Bug description: When switching to and from Unity to Gnome-Shell my desktop Icons like to change position.
